from Report on Black Domestic Workers in Philadelphia · host Isabel Eaton
This insightful report delves into the realities of colored domestic service in Philadelphias Seventh Ward. The author aims to present a thorough analysis of the available data, shedding light on the experiences and challenges faced by Black domestic workers in this community. By uncovering the nuances of this often-overlooked aspect of labor and society, the paper seeks to foster a better understanding of racial dynamics and economic conditions in early 20th-century Philadelphia.
